Parsons Music Corporation, headquartered in Hong Kong, was founded in 1986 by Terence and Arling Ng. Since then it has become the Greater China Region’s largest and the most prestigious multinational musical companies, with more than 100 retail locations and 80 music schools throughout China and Hong Kong.
The Group is now one of the world’s top 3 piano manufacturers; the world’s top seven and China’s No.1 musical instrument retailer; it also ranks 11th in the Global Music Industry Rankings.
